What is Lewis dot structure and how does it work?

Lewis structures (also known as Lewis dot structures or electron dot structures) are diagrams that represent the valence electrons of atoms within a molecule. These Lewis symbols and Lewis structures help visualize the valence electrons of atoms and molecules, whether they exist as lone pairs or within bonds.

What is the electron dot structure of carbon monoxide?

The Lewis structure for CO has 10 valence electrons. For the CO Lewis structure you’ll need a triple bond between the Carbon and Oxygen atoms in order to satisfy the octets of each atom while still using the 10 valence electrons available for the CO molecule.

How many bonds will carbon form?

four bonds Atoms bond by sharing electrons. In a typical bond two electrons are shared, one from each of the atoms involved. Carbon has four such sharable electrons of its own, so it tends to form four bonds to other atoms.

How many equivalent resonance structures are possible for co32?

There are three different possible resonance structures from carbonate. Each carbon oxygen bond can be thought of as 1.333 bonds. the average of a double bond and 2 single bonds. 4 bonds/3 structures.

How many valence electron does carbon have?

four valence Atomic carbon has six electrons: two inner shell (core) electrons in the 1s orbital, and four valence (outer most shell) electrons in the 2s and 2p orbitals.

What is the limitation of Lewis structures?

Lewis concept fails to explain: It could not explicate the release of energy during the structure of a covalent bond. It could not clarify the shapes of molecules. The amount of enthalpy released during covalent bond formation. The nature of attractive forces between the constituent atoms of a molecule.
